How much do referee basketball j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for referee basketball in Raleigh, NC is $17.63,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.32 and $19.62 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a basketball referee do?

A basketball referee enforces the rules of the game, ensures fair play, and makes important decisions such as calling fouls, violations, and determining possession. They must maintain control of the game, communicate effectively with players and coaches, and ensure safety on the court. Referees also signal calls, manage the game clock, and may review plays depending on the level of competition. Strong knowledge of the rules, physical fitness, and quick decision-making skills are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a basketball referee?

To thrive as a Referee Basketball, you need a thorough understanding of basketball rules, excellent decision-making ability, and solid physical fitness, often supported by relevant certification from governing bodies such as the NFHS or FIBA. Familiarity with game management systems, scorekeeping tools, and digital scheduling platforms is typically required. Strong communication, conflict resolution skills, and the ability to remain calm under pressure help referees stand out in this role. These competencies are crucial to maintain fairness, ensure player safety, and facilitate a professional and enjoyable game environment.

What are some common challenges faced by basketball referees during games?

Basketball referees often encounter challenges such as making split-second decisions in fast-paced situations and handling disagreement or criticism from players, coaches, and spectators. Maintaining focus, composure, and impartiality throughout a game—especially during close or high-stakes matches—can be demanding. Working as part of a referee team requires clear, effective communication to ensure consistent calls and smooth game flow. Over time, referees develop strategies for managing stress and staying objective, which helps them build credibility and enjoy a rewarding career in sports officiating.

How do I become a referee basketball?

To become a basketball referee, you typically need to complete a certification course through your local or state sports governing body, which covers rules, mechanics, and safety procedures. After certification, gaining experience by officiating youth or amateur games helps develop skills and may be required for advancement to higher levels of competition.

How much money do basketball referees make?

Basketball referees typically earn between $25 and $75 per game, with higher rates for playoff or professional level games. Experienced referees or those working in higher-level leagues can make several thousand dollars annually, often supplementing their income with additional assignments or certifications. Pay varies based on the level of competition, location, and the referee's experience and certifications.

Job description

Position Summary
The Sports Referee assists in the execution of LT Sport league play by officiating league games. They work closely with Sports League Coordinators and players to ensure a respectful and fun league experience. LT Sport leagues may include but are not limited to basketball, volleyball and soccer.
Job Duties and Responsibilities
  • Officiates LT Sport league games fairly
  • Follows and enforces all LT Sport league rules during games
  • Interacts with players in a respectful, cooperative manner
  • Works closely with Sports League Coordinator to ensure member satisfaction
  • Promotes LT Sport products and Life Time to members and non-members
  • Communicates extensive knowledge of LT Sport and Life Time programs, products, services, policies, and procedures to prospective and current members

Position Requirements
  • High School Diploma or GED
  • 1-year experience referee experience
  • General knowledge of applicable sport rules
  • Certified official in applicable sport by local governing body
